site stats

Redis cluster consistent hash

Web26. okt 2016 · Redis Cluster data sharding Redis Cluster does not use consistent hashing, but a different form of sharding where every key is conceptually part of what we call an hash slot. There are 16384 hash slots in Redis Cluster, and to compute what is the hash slot of a given key, we simply take the CRC16 of the key modulo 16384. Web• Created Redis cluster to increase the reliability of cart services, used consistent hash to ensure the scalability of the system. • Applied batch operation, index and trigger to optimize the performance of the database, the speed of writing and reading database had been improved by almost 30%. 收起

Redis vs Memcached: Which One to Pick - DZone

Web25. máj 2024 · Redis Cluster의 경우 내부적으로 Cluster안에 저장된 Key를 Hash Slot으로 Mapping하기 위한 Table을 가지고 있기 때문에 추가적인 Memory OverHead가 발생한다. 이 때문에 Key의 숫자가 많아질수록 Memory OverHead가 더 빈번히 발생한다. 4버전 부터는 이전 버전보다 Memory 최적화 기능이 포함되어 Memory를 더 적게 사용하지만 여전히 … Web11. aug 2024 · The WAIT documentation states that “WAIT does not make Redis a strongly consistent store: while synchronous replication is part of a replicated state machine, it is not the only thing needed”. It goes on to clarify that “both Sentinel and Redis Cluster will do a best-effort attempt to promote the best replica among the set of available ... film stained glass https://dreamsvacationtours.net

Redis: Unsafe At Any Speed. Performance that Comes at a Price ...

Web27. apr 2024 · Redis Cluster 모드로 데이터를 분산 저장하여 운영할 수 있다. 해당 모드에서는 위 Consitent Hashing 동작 방식과 같이 Hash된 값이 자기 Slot이 속한 Redis Cluster 서버로 이동하는 분산 키 알고리즘을 사용한다. crc16으로 한 값을 모듈러 16384의 값을 구해서 해당 값에 속한 서버로 이동하게 된다. 이는 서버가 아무리 늘어나도 16384대를 넘어갈 수 … Web21. mar 2024 · 3. Redis Cluster data sharding - Redis Cluster does not use consistent hashing, but a different form of sharding where every key is conceptually part of what we … Web21. sep 2015 · This is a crash course on Redis. You will learn how to install Redis and start up the server. Additionally, you will mess around with the Redis command line. More advanced topics follow, such as replication, sharding and clustering, while the integration of Redis with Spring Data is also explained. Check it out here! grow financial pay my bill

System Design Consistent Hashing - LeetCode Discuss

Category:Redis hashes Redis

Tags:Redis cluster consistent hash

Redis cluster consistent hash

4 Data Sharding Strategies We Analyzed When Building YugabyteDB

WebBoth Redis / Cassandra still use consistent hashing. They just consistent hash to virtual nodes / hashslots. Having this extra level of indirection allows for migrating these virtual … Web1. jún 2024 · Redis Cluster is a distributed implementation of the Redis data store that allows data to be sharded across multiple Redis nodes. In a Redis Cluster, data is partitioned across multiple Redis nodes, so that each node only holds a …

Redis cluster consistent hash

Did you know?

Web10. dec 2024 · Consistent hashing is used in Redis clusters to enable horizontal scaling and high availability. We already discussed how hash partitioning works. The biggest … WebRedis Cluster supports multiple key operations as long as all of the keys involved in a single command execution (or whole transaction, or Lua script execution) belong to the same …

WebRedisCluster uses data sharding (partitioning) which splits all data across available Redis instances, so that every instance contains only a subset of the keys. Such process allows … Web8. mar 2024 · The OSS clustering policy generally provides the best latency and throughput performance, but requires your client library to support Redis Clustering. OSS clustering policy also can't be used with the RediSearch module. The Enterprise clustering policy is a simpler configuration that utilizes a single endpoint for all client connections. Using ...

Web30. mar 2024 · Redis (REmote DIctionary Server) is a popular open-source, in-memory data store that supports a wide array of data structures in addition to simple key-value pairs.It is a key-value database where values can contain more complex data types, such as strings, hashes, lists, sets, sorted sets, bitmaps, and hyperloglogs, with atomic operations defined … Web8. júl 2024 · New issue [QUESTION] Consistent Hashing with Redis Clusters. #10955 Open vineelyalamarthy opened this issue on Jul 8, 2024 · 3 comments vineelyalamarthy …

Web一致性哈希算法(consistent hashing) 对于分布式存储,不同机器上存储不同对象的数据,我们使用哈希函数建立从数据到服务器之间的映射关系。 一、使用简单的哈希函数 m = hash (o) mod n 其中,o为对象名称,n为机器的数量,m为机器编号。 考虑以下例子: 3个机器节点,10个数据 的哈希值分别为1,2,3,4,…,10。 使用的哈希函数为: ( m=hash (o) mod …

Web6. okt 2024 · Instead of using consistent hashing (like a lot of other distributed databases), Redis uses the concept of hash slots. There are 16384 slots in total, a range of hash slots is assigned to each primary node in the cluster and each key belongs to a specific hash slot (thereby assigned to a particular node). grow financial secured credit cardWeb11. apr 2024 · One of the drawbacks of consistent hashing is that as the system evolves, operations such as addition/removal of nodes, expiration of keys, addition of new keys, … film st amourWeb1. apr 2024 · Redis Clusterの特徴. Redis Clusterは以下の特徴を持ちます。. シャード毎にSlotを持ち、データ分散される(hash slot). 全部で16,384 slotsある. ノードを追加して再シャードすることも可能(水平スケーリング). Replicationを持つことで冗長構成にもできる. 通常ポート ... grow financial routing number flWebMost Redis hash commands are O(1). A few commands - such as HKEYS, HVALS, and HGETALL - are O(n), where n is the number of field-value pairs. Limits. Every hash can … growfinancialsWeb4. feb 2024 · hash slot은 consistent hashing과 비슷한 개념을 redis cluster에서 일컫는 방법이라 생각하면 된다. 하지만 구체적인 구현에는 조금 차이가 있다. HASH_SLOT = CRC16 (key) mod 16384. redis cluster는 총 16384개의 key space를 갖고, 이를 위해 16384 mode 연산의 결과로 key를 slot에 할당한다 ... grow financial savings accountWeb30. máj 2024 · Due to this, we will follow the same python 2.7 deprecation timeline as stated in there. redis-py-cluster 2.1.x will be the last major version release that supports Python 2.7. The 2.1.x line will continue to get bug fixes and security patches that support Python 2 until August 1, 2024. redis-py-cluster 3.0.x will be the next major version and ... film stairway to heavenWeb30. sep 2024 · This can be achieved on the client-side using a consistent hashing strategy. Redis: ... Redis Cluster introduces the master node and slave node to ensure data availability. Redis Cluster has two ... grow financial sheldon hours